Before Anything: Check Your Printer

If you see a “No AirPrint Printers Found” message on the AirPrint menu, check your printer and ensure it’s turned on and connected to your network. 

AirPrint relies on Bonjour to enable wireless printing. If your printer is not connected to your home network, then your iPhone won’t be able to detect it. 

You should also check your printer for errors. Look for signs like low ink, no paper, or other flashing lights. 

Consult your printer’s manual or online guide to fix any errors that your printer is showing. 

1. Reconnect Your iPhone to Your Network

Refreshing the Wi-Fi connection on your iPhone often resolves AirPrint-related issues. 

This renews your IP address and ensures that your iPhone is properly connected to your home network. 

  1. Open the Settings app
  2. Go to Wi-Fi
  3. Tap the toggle switch beside Wi-Fi

  1. Wait for 2-3 minutes. 
  2. Enable Wi-Fi again and connect to your network.

2. Check Printer & iPhone Connection

This is a common reason why AirPrint is not working. For AirPrint to work, your iPhone and printer must be connected to the same network. 

If not, then your iPhone won’t be able to detect your AirPrint-compatible printer. 

Make sure that both of your devices are connected to the same network, and try printing again.

3. Check Compatibility 

If your printer is new, checking the specifications to ensure it’s AirPrint compatible is a must

Your iPhone might not detect your printer because it doesn’t support AirPrint or requires an initial setup to enable the feature.

4. Restart the Bonjour Network

As mentioned, AirPrint relies on Bonjour for wireless printing. I recommend restarting your entire network to ensure that everything is in order. 

Here’s what you need to do: 

  1. Start by turning off your printer. Press the Power button on your printer or unplug it from the outlet.

  1. Now, turn off your iPhone. Press and hold the Side button and one of the Volume buttons until you see the power off slider. Drag the slider until your screen turns off.

  1. Unplug your router from the outlet. 
  2. Wait for 2-3 minutes.
  3. Turn on all your devices. 

Note

If your router isn’t plugged into the wall, find the power button to turn it off.


5. Update Your iPhone

Since iOS 17 is still new, the version you’ve installed might have a problem that is related to AirPrint. 

To rule this out, install the latest version of iOS to patch any bugs and errors. 

Here’s how you can update your iPhone: 

  1. Open Settings on your iPhone. 
  2. Navigate to General > Software Update
  3. If there’s a new iOS version available, tap Download and Install
  4. Once the new software is ready, follow the prompts to install the update. 
Update iPhone

Note

  • Your device can restart several times while installing the update. 
  • Ensure your iPhone has at least 50% battery before installing updates. It’s best to keep your device plugged into the wall charger to avoid interruptions. 
  • Allow at least 15 minutes for the update to install, especially if it’s a major update (iOS 15 to iOS 16).

To avoid missing future updates, enable automatic updates on your iPhone: 

  1. Open Settings on your iPhone. 
  2. Go to General > Software Update > Automatic Updates
  3. Enable Download iOS Updates and Install iOS Updates

FAQs

Why is my AirPrint not connecting?

If AirPrint is not connecting, check your printer and ensure it has a wireless connection. You should also ensure that your iPhone is connected to the same network as your printer. Updating your iPhone can also fix possible bugs that prevent AirPrint from working. 

How do I get my AirPrint to work?

  1. Open the app you want to print from. 
  2. Tap the Share button or Action button on the app. 
  3. Scroll down and tap the Print button
  4. Tap on No Printer Selected and select your AirPrint-enabled printer.
  5. Set the number of copies you want and other options. 
  6. Tap Print to continue. 

Why does my phone say no AirPrint available?

Your iPhone might show “No AirPrint Printers Found” if it can’t detect your AirPrint-compatible printer. It may not be connected to the same network as your iPhone, or there are errors with your printer that need to be addressed. 

How do I connect my AirPrint to Wi-Fi?

Connecting your AirPrint printer depends on the manufacturer. Some require you to connect the printer via USB to a computer to connect to your wireless network, while others have a dedicated app to make the process easier.
